AminetAminet
Search:
84479 packages online
About
Recent
Browse
Search
Upload
Setup
Services

util/libs/ptreplay_lib.lha

Mirror:Random
Showing:m68k-amigaosppc-amigaosppc-morphosi386-arosi386-amithlonppc-warpupppc-powerupgeneric
No screenshot available
Short:Library for playing ProTracker modules
Author:Fredrik Wikstrom
Uploader:Fredrik Wikstrom <fredrik a500 org>
Type:util/libs
Version:7.2
Architecture:ppc-amigaos
Date:2009-07-19
Download:http://aminet.net/util/libs/ptreplay_lib.lha - View contents
Readme:http://aminet.net/util/libs/ptreplay_lib.readme
Downloads:1402

This is an API compatible reimplementation of Mattias Karlsson's and Andreas
Palsson's "ptreplay.library". Audio output is done as 16-bit, 44100 Hz, stereo
using "ahi.device". Module playback is done using an OS4 port of Ilkka
Lehtoranta's "ptplay.library".

The following functions of the library should be fully supported:
PTLoadModule, PTUnloadModule, PTPlay, PTStop, PTPause, PTResume, PTFade,
PTSetVolume, PTSongPos, PTSongLen, PTPatternPos, PTInstallBits, PTSetupMod,
PTFreeMod, PTStartFade, PTSetPos

Other functions are implemented simply as no-ops which do nothing except return
a constant value (usually null/zero) depending on the function definition.

Requirements:

 - AmigaOS 4.0 or newer
 - ptplay.library 2.6 (29.4.08)

Installation:

Copy ptreplay.library LIBS:

Changes:

7.2 (19-Jul-2009)
 - Opens a requester if ptplay.library fails to open

7.1 (23-Jun-2009)
 - First released version


Contents of util/libs/ptreplay_lib.lha
 PERMSSN    UID  GID    PACKED    SIZE  RATIO METHOD CRC     STAMP          NAME
---------- ----------- ------- ------- ------ ---------- ------------ -------------
[generic]                   73     100  73.0% -lh5- 657a Jul 19 10:44 AutoInstall
[generic]                  124     283  43.8% -lh5- 6e22 Jul 14 11:17 Install
[generic]                 4655    5585  83.3% -lh5- 3c1a Jul 14 11:13 Install.info
[generic]                25362   40824  62.1% -lh5- 2ebe Jul 14 11:13 ptplay.library
[generic]                 6223   15936  39.0% -lh5- 4aa8 Jul 19 10:45 ptreplay.library
[generic]                  631    1109  56.9% -lh5- ab5c Jul 19 10:43 ptreplay_lib.readme
[generic]                  661    2140  30.9% -lh5- a90b Jun 22 18:01 Source/include/inline4/ptreplay.h
[generic]                  660    2886  22.9% -lh5- a55c Jun 22 18:01 Source/include/interfaces/ptreplay.h
[generic]                  347    1140  30.4% -lh5- c42d Jun 22 18:01 Source/include/interfaces/ptreplay.i
[generic]                  427     793  53.8% -lh5- 63d4 Jun 22 17:10 Source/include/libraries/ptreplay.h
[generic]                  501    1544  32.4% -lh5- a308 Jun 22 18:01 Source/include/proto/ptreplay.h
[generic]                  629    1513  41.6% -lh5- 1e03 Jul 19 10:00 Source/include/ptreplay_private.h
[generic]                 2451    7385  33.2% -lh5- d793 Jul 19 10:36 Source/init.c
[generic]                  194     257  75.5% -lh5- 557f Jun 24 16:59 Source/main/PTFade.c
[generic]                  168     235  71.5% -lh5- 73f8 Jun 24 16:59 Source/main/PTFreeMod.c
[generic]                  148     187  79.1% -lh5- 5862 Jun 24 16:59 Source/main/PTGetChan.c
[generic]                  148     177  83.6% -lh5- 5117 Jun 24 17:19 Source/main/PTGetPri.c
[generic]                  231     331  69.8% -lh5- 303e Jun 24 16:59 Source/main/PTGetSample.c
[generic]                  304     550  55.3% -lh5- 3ce7 Jun 24 16:59 Source/main/PTInstallBits.c
[generic]                  495     981  50.5% -lh5- 8673 Jun 24 17:00 Source/main/PTLoadModule.c
[generic]                  221     294  75.2% -lh5- 947e Jun 24 17:00 Source/main/PTOffChannel.c
[generic]                  219     292  75.0% -lh5- 9e05 Jun 24 17:00 Source/main/PTOnChannel.c
[generic]                  236     326  72.4% -lh5- 9145 Jun 24 17:00 Source/main/PTPatternData.c
[generic]                  256     386  66.3% -lh5- e776 Jun 24 17:00 Source/main/PTPatternPos.c
[generic]                  195     255  76.5% -lh5- c311 Jun 24 17:00 Source/main/PTPause.c
[generic]                  193     252  76.6% -lh5- c995 Jun 24 17:00 Source/main/PTPlay.c
[generic]                  194     258  75.2% -lh5- fa28 Jun 24 17:00 Source/main/PTResume.c
[generic]                  287     447  64.2% -lh5- f069 Jun 24 17:00 Source/main/PTSetPos.c
[generic]                  142     173  82.1% -lh5- 87bf Jun 24 17:00 Source/main/PTSetPri.c
[generic]                  311     528  58.9% -lh5- 0613 Jun 24 17:00 Source/main/PTSetupMod.c
[generic]                  299     466  64.2% -lh5- 4655 Jun 24 17:01 Source/main/PTSetVolume.c
[generic]                  256     374  68.4% -lh5- 93d7 Jun 24 17:01 Source/main/PTSongLen.c
[generic]                  233     311  74.9% -lh5- 5b43 Jun 24 17:01 Source/main/PTSongPattern.c
[generic]                  255     377  67.6% -lh5- a77b Jun 24 17:01 Source/main/PTSongPos.c
[generic]                  200     272  73.5% -lh5- 49a8 Jun 24 17:01 Source/main/PTStartFade.c
[generic]                  194     259  74.9% -lh5- b94b Jun 24 17:01 Source/main/PTStop.c
[generic]                  176     245  71.8% -lh5- 8a13 Jun 24 17:01 Source/main/PTUnloadModule.c
[generic]                  651    1406  46.3% -lh5- cb52 Jun 23 21:31 Source/Makefile
[generic]                 1817    6603  27.5% -lh5- 94ef Jun 24 16:58 Source/player_main.c
[generic]                  120     217  55.3% -lh5- f840 Jul 19 10:45 Source/ptreplay.library_rev.h
[generic]                  135     263  51.3% -lh5- b029 Jul 19 10:45 Source/ptreplay.library_rev.i
[generic]                    2       2 100.0% -lh0- 6795 Jul 19 10:45 Source/ptreplay.library_rev.rev
[generic]                  137     276  49.6% -lh5- 436b Jul 19 10:45 Source/ptreplay.library_rev.s
[generic]                  684    3495  19.6% -lh5- e845 Jun 22 18:00 Source/ptreplay.xml
[generic]                 1477   13788  10.7% -lh5- 0caf Jun 24 17:18 Source/ptreplay_68k.c
[generic]                  490    1476  33.2% -lh5- 5a43 Jun 22 17:06 Source/ptreplay_lib.sfd
[generic]                 1054    3111  33.9% -lh5- ae5a Jul 19 10:12 Source/ptreplay_private.c
[generic]                  633    2786  22.7% -lh5- 8abf Jun 24 20:28 Source/ptreplay_vectors.c
---------- ----------- ------- ------- ------ ---------- ------------ -------------
 Total        48 files   55499  122894  45.2%            Jul 19 08:05

Aminet © 1992-2024 Urban Müller and the Aminet team. Aminet contact address: <aminetaminet net>